Quince is native to rocky slopes and woodland margins in Western Asia, Armenia, Turkey, Georgia, Azerbaijan, northern Iran to Afghanistan, although it thrives in a variety of climates and can be grown successfully at latitudes as far north as Scotland. Quinces are often confused with the shrub Chaenomeles (Japanese quince), the fruit of which is also edible. These hard yellowish fruits are virtually inedible raw, but can be cooked and used like quinces. Quinces are long-lived, ornamental, medium-sized, flowering trees with pretty blossom in mid-May and good autumn colour, but they are mainly grown for their fruit.
